TOPIC: COMMON BUT NOT CHEAP!

TEXT: JUDE 1-6

I) THE KEY VERSE: 

“Beloved, when I gave all diligence to write unto you of the common salvation, it was needful for me to write unto you, and exhort you that ye should earnestly contend for the faith which was once delivered unto the saints” (Jude 3).

THE TEXT: 

(JUDE I – 6 KJV)

“1:1 Jude, the servant of Jesus Christ, and brother of James, to them that are sanctified by God the Father, and preserved in Jesus Christ, and called:

1:2 Mercy unto you, and peace, and love, be multiplied.

1:3 Beloved, when I gave all diligence to write unto you of the common salvation, it was needful for me to write unto you, and exhort you that ye should earnestly contend for the faith which was once delivered unto the saints.

1:4 For there are certain men crept in unawares, who were before of old ordained to this condemnation, ungodly men, turning the grace of our God into lasciviousness, and denying the only Lord God, and our Lord Jesus Christ.

1:5 I will therefore put you in remembrance, though ye once knew this, how that the Lord, having saved the people out of the land of Egypt, afterward destroyed them that believed not.

1:6 And the angels which kept not their first estate, but left their own habitation, he hath reserved in everlasting chains under darkness unto the judgment of the great day.”

3) THE MESSAGE:

i) There is always the tendency to want to look down on common things and consider them as cheap and unimportant. But not all common things are cheap. 

ii) In fact, there are so many common things around us that we cannot really do without. 

iii) Air, for instance, is one of the most common things we have around us. Yet, we cannot do without it. 

iv) Those whose lives have to be sustained by oxygen in the intensive care units of hospitals know how much they have to pay for that supposed common thing. 

v) In this epistle, the writer wants believers to understand and fully appreciate the free gift of salvation they have received through Christ. 

vi) Though it is common like air, yet it is not cheap. It must not be taken or handled carelessly. 

vii) This free salvation cost God the life of His only begotten Son, Jesus. Therefore, it must not be considered cheap. 

viii) Believers must beware of those who make light of and are careless with their salvation. They take God’s grace for granted and see it as a license for careless and ungodly living.

ix) Once saved is not forever saved. Examples abound of those who were once redeemed but perished because of disobedience. 

x) This common salvation should be appreciated and guarded by all who have come into it. 

xi) Many fail to acknowledge it is not cheap and thus, fail to place the right value on their faith. They handle the Christian faith loosely and it slips from them.

xii) If it cost God so much to purchase this salvation for us and is still costing Him so much to get the gospel around the world through the pains and sacrifices of His children and ministers, then we must not toy with it. 

xiii) We must do everything possible to defend and keep it. It is our sacred call to earnestly contend for the faith.
